数据库sc代表什么意思
-
在数据库中,SC代表Schema(模式)。Schema是数据库中的一个概念,用于组织和管理数据库中的对象,如表、视图、索引等。SC是Schema的缩写形式。
以下是SC在数据库中的含义和作用:
-
数据库结构组织:SC用于组织数据库中的对象,将它们按照一定的逻辑关系进行分类和分组。通过SC,可以将相关的表和其他对象组织在一起,方便管理和维护。
-
访问控制:SC可以用于控制对数据库对象的访问权限。通过给不同的用户或用户组分配不同的SC权限,可以实现对数据库对象的精细控制,保护数据的安全性。
-
命名空间隔离:SC可以将不同的数据库对象隔离开来,避免对象之间的命名冲突。每个SC都有自己的命名空间,对象在同一个SC中的名称可以重复,但在不同的SC中是唯一的。
-
数据库分区:SC可以用于在数据库中进行分区。通过将数据库对象分配到不同的SC中,可以将数据分散存储在不同的物理设备上,提高数据库的性能和可扩展性。
-
多租户支持:SC可以用于实现多租户架构。通过为每个租户创建一个独立的SC,可以实现不同租户之间的数据隔离,同时共享数据库资源。这对于云计算和软件即服务(SaaS)模式非常有用。
总之,SC在数据库中扮演了重要的角色,用于组织、管理和隔离数据库中的对象,实现数据的安全性和性能优化。
1年前 -
-
数据库SC代表数据库系统(Database System)的缩写。数据库系统是指在计算机上组织、存储和管理数据的一种软件系统。它可以提供数据的可靠性、高效性和安全性,为用户提供方便的数据访问和管理功能。
数据库系统是现代信息系统中的重要组成部分,广泛应用于各个领域,包括企业管理、科学研究、金融服务、医疗健康等。它通过将数据存储在可持久化的存储介质上,如硬盘或闪存,实现数据的长期保存和共享。数据库系统还提供了一系列的数据操作和管理功能,如数据的插入、查询、更新和删除等,以及数据的完整性和安全性保障。
数据库系统采用了结构化的数据模型,常见的有关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B、Redis)。关系型数据库以表格的形式组织数据,通过定义表之间的关系实现数据的关联和查询。非关系型数据库则以更灵活的方式组织数据,如键值对、文档、图形等形式。
数据库系统的设计与实现涉及多个方面的知识,包括数据库设计、数据模型、查询语言、索引和存储管理等。数据库管理员(DBA)负责数据库系统的配置、维护和性能优化,开发人员则利用数据库系统实现应用程序与数据的交互。
综上所述,数据库SC代表数据库系统,是一种用于组织、存储和管理数据的软件系统,为用户提供数据访问和管理功能,广泛应用于各个领域。
1年前 -
数据库 SC 代表“Schema”(模式)的缩写。Schema 是数据库中的一个重要概念,用于定义和组织数据库中的对象,如表、视图、索引等。数据库 SC 是指数据库中的模式,可以理解为数据库的逻辑结构和布局。
数据库 SC 是一种组织和管理数据库对象的方式,它可以帮助用户将数据库对象进行分类和分组,从而更好地管理和使用这些对象。一个数据库可以包含多个 SC,每个 SC 可以包含多个表、视图、索引等。
下面将详细介绍数据库 SC 的操作和使用流程。
- 创建 SC
在数据库中创建 SC 可以使用 CREATE SCHEMA 语句,语法如下:
CREATE SCHEMA schema_name
其中,schema_name 是要创建的 SC 的名称。
- 修改 SC
要修改 SC 的属性或配置,可以使用 ALTER SCHEMA 语句,语法如下:
ALTER SCHEMA schema_name [OWNER TO new_owner]
其中,schema_name 是要修改的 SC 的名称,new_owner 是新的 SC 所有者。
- 删除 SC
要删除 SC,可以使用 DROP SCHEMA 语句,语法如下:
DROP SCHEMA schema_name [CASCADE | RESTRICT]
其中,schema_name 是要删除的 SC 的名称。CASCADE 表示级联删除 SC 中的所有对象,RESTRICT 表示只能在 SC 为空的情况下删除 SC。
- 在 SC 中创建表
在 SC 中创建表可以使用 CREATE TABLE 语句,语法如下:
CREATE TABLE schema_name.table_name
(
column1 datatype,
column2 datatype,
…
)其中,schema_name 是要创建表的 SC 的名称,table_name 是要创建的表的名称,column1、column2 是表的列名,datatype 是列的数据类型。
- 在 SC 中创建视图
在 SC 中创建视图可以使用 CREATE VIEW 语句,语法如下:
CREATE VIEW schema_name.view_name AS
SELECT column1, column2, …
FROM table_name
WHERE condition其中,schema_name 是要创建视图的 SC 的名称,view_name 是要创建的视图的名称,table_name 是视图所基于的表的名称,column1、column2 是要显示的列,condition 是视图的筛选条件。
- 在 SC 中创建索引
在 SC 中创建索引可以使用 CREATE INDEX 语句,语法如下:
CREATE INDEX index_name
ON schema_name.table_name (column1, column2, …)其中,index_name 是要创建的索引的名称,schema_name 是索引所在的 SC 的名称,table_name 是索引所在的表的名称,column1、column2 是要创建索引的列。
通过以上操作,可以对数据库中的 SC 进行创建、修改和删除,以及在 SC 中创建表、视图和索引。这样可以更好地组织和管理数据库中的对象,提高数据库的性能和可维护性。
1年前 - 创建 SC